AHC-BHS: AHC Ballana Heart Study
Study Details
Study Description
Brief Summary
This Study is designed to assess CVD incidence, prevalence, progression and related risk factors, including genetic background. It will provide an important base for all cardiovascular research activities in our centre and help in designing future studies and guide policy.

Detailed Description
Background Population-based longitudinal studies are a cornerstone in understanding current disease landscapes affecting communities and collecting reliable data to guide prevention and treatment strategies. In Egypt there is pressing need of collecting reliable data on cardiovascular disease (CVD) in defined populations.
Objectives Defining the cardiovascular phenotype, genotype as well as OMICS and risk factors for CVD in a defined population in Egypt with follow up for up to 30 years
Methods As a first step, a random representative sample of 1,200 households from the Ballana population will be created. Following inclusion, patients will be screened for their cardiovascular profile and followed up for changes in their profile and cardiovascular events continuously every year in high risk patients and every 3 years for the rest of the participants for a period of 30 years.

Eligibility Criteria
Criteria
Inclusion criteria:
-
Residents of Ballana from the 1,200 randomly selected households
-
Participants must have a valid National ID card
-
Written informed consent
Exclusion criteria:
• Residents who are younger than 18 years
